Hansalpur Population - Guna, Madhya Pradesh
Hansalpur is a medium size village located in Guna Tehsil of Guna district, Madhya Pradesh with total 31 families residing. The Hansalpur village has population of 203 of which 98 are males while 105 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Hansalpur village population of children with age 0-6 is 56 which makes up 27.59 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Hansalpur village is 1071 which is higher than Madhya Pradesh state average of 931. Child Sex Ratio for the Hansalpur as per census is 1240, higher than Madhya Pradesh average of 918.
Hansalpur village has lower literacy rate compared to Madhya Pradesh. In 2011, literacy rate of Hansalpur village was 47.62 % compared to 69.32 % of Madhya Pradesh. In Hansalpur Male literacy stands at 54.79 % while female literacy rate was 40.54 %.

Hansalpur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 31 | - | - |
Population | 203 | 98 | 105 |
Child (0-6) | 56 | 25 | 31 |
Schedule Caste |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Schedule Tribe | 203 | 98 | 105 |
Literacy | 47.62 % | 54.79 % | 40.54 % |
Total Workers | 75 | 42 | 33 |
Main Worker | 39 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 36 | 10 | 26 |
